  • Abstract
    A modified thermoluminescence general order model has been presented for an exponential distribution of trapping states, which fairly approaches the corresponding first and second orders of kinetics. The proposed model was used for kinetic analysis of thermoluminescence glow curve of quartz from the central zone of Iran. Results show that the presented model is thoroughly applicable in real thermoluminescence glow peaks.
